This is a nice park in my neighborhood that I've been coming to for about 10 years. It has a small playground for kids and is pet-friendly complete with doggy poop bag stations and plenty of room for Rover to run. I particularly like the spaced-out park benches for a nice rest from walking the neighborhood and privacy when you're off Pokémon hunting. The paved walking/jogging trail is perfect for visitors with plenty of shade and trees during the hotter months. I don't believe there are any restrooms or water fountains around or at least I didn't see any. Just be careful in the early evenings and when the sun goes down because I have heard some unsavory stories regarding sketchy characters hanging out here over the years. Always be aware of your surroundings....

Four Corners Park is just a hop, skip and a jump from my residence. The park provides a path which is great for joggers, dog walking, or for those little ones looking for a safe place to learn how to ride a bike. With a few benches scattered about and lots of shade from giant, lofty trees, it is an excellent place to take your current book to read for awhile. Three of the four corners contain paths, while the fourth is an open field. A great place for a pick up game of football or soccer. The park could possibly benefit from the addition of a playground, although, that could take away from the serenity of this park. The traffic is never bad through this area since the majority sticks to Post Street. Also, if you take your dog and forget a plastic bag, no worries! There are different stations around the park that have a supply. Trash cans accompany these, so you can throw it away.
